As already indicated, many of the mathematicians commented on how grateful they were to a particular teacher and such remarks were often made by those who came from backgrounds where there would be minimal knowledge about the university sector and how to support or inform a future university student.

I thought it was all applied and not as much fun, so I went to the local boys' grammar school and I asked to go there and do modern maths. So they adopted me and I did maths and further maths in the boys' school and physics back in my own school. It was great because I was an individual and a bit of an oddball and in the further maths there were three to start with and then it got down to two and it was only two because it was improper for me to be on my own with a male teacher. So I was being treated as an individual and that was great.

SUMMARY My focus was not a knowledge-based enquiry. I was not concerned with the knowledge that the mathematicians were engaged upon building although I received many extremely interesting tutorials. I was interested in how they came to know and what influences different strategies of knowledge building might have on the achieved knowing.
